Structural Underpinning in North Wales, PA
Structural underpinning services involve reinforcing or stabilizing the foundational elements of a property to address issues such as uneven floors, cracks in walls, or settling foundations. These projects typically include installing piers, jacks, or other support systems to lift and stabilize the structure, ensuring safety and preventing further damage. Homeowners considering underpinning often want to understand the signs indicating foundation problems, the types of underpinning methods suitable for their property, and how the work can protect their investment in the long term.
Before requesting underpinning services, property owners usually seek information about the scope of the project, including what areas may need reinforcement and how the process might impact their property. It’s also common to inquire about the causes of foundation movement, such as soil conditions or moisture issues, to better understand the underlying factors. Clarifying these details helps ensure the appropriate solutions are selected to maintain the stability and value of the home.

Common Structural Underpinning Jobs
Foundation Repair - stabilizes and reinforces existing foundations to prevent further settling or cracking.
Pier and Beam Underpinning - lifts and supports homes with pier and beam systems to improve stability.
Slab Underpinning - strengthens concrete slabs that have shifted or cracked over time.
Basement Underpinning - enhances basement support to prevent water intrusion and structural issues.
Soil Stabilization - improves soil conditions beneath structures to reduce shifting and settlement.
Retaining Wall Underpinning - reinforces retaining walls to maintain landscape stability and prevent collapse.
Structural Underpinning Questions
What is structural underpinning? It is a process that reinforces and stabilizes building foundations to prevent or repair settling and shifting issues.
When is underpinning necessary? Underpinning is needed when a property shows signs of foundation movement, such as cracks, uneven floors, or doors that don’t close properly.
What types of projects require underpinning? Projects often include stabilizing sagging or sinking foundations, supporting additions, or repairing damage caused by soil movement.
How does underpinning improve property stability? It strengthens the foundation, reducing movement and helping maintain the structural integrity of the building over time.
